IGMP quáº?lý và Ä‘iá»u khiển Archives - Cao Äẳng FPT M?ng c¨¢ c??c b¨®ng ?¨¢ xét tuyển //westview-heights.com/tag/igmp-qua-ly-va-dieu-khien Cao Äẳng FPT M?ng c¨¢ c??c b¨®ng ?¨¢ tuyển sinh theo hình thức xét tuyển há»?sÆ¡. Tiêu chí đào tạo: Thá»±c há»c â€?Thá»±c nghiệp! Mon, 02 Oct 2023 09:04:42 +0000 vi hourly 1 //wordpress.org/?v=6.4.1 //westview-heights.com/wp-content/uploads/cropped-logo-fpt-32x32.png IGMP quáº?lý và Ä‘iá»u khiển Archives - Cao Äẳng FPT M?ng c¨¢ c??c b¨®ng ?¨¢ xét tuyển //westview-heights.com/tag/igmp-qua-ly-va-dieu-khien 32 32 IGMP quáº?lý và Ä‘iá»u khiển Archives - Cao Äẳng FPT M?ng c¨¢ c??c b¨®ng ?¨¢ xét tuyển //westview-heights.com/tin-tuc-poly/ha-noi-tin-sinh-vien/giao-thuc-igmp-dinh-nghia-dac-diem-va-cach-hoat-dong.html Mon, 02 Oct 2023 09:04:42 +0000 //westview-heights.com/?p=255565 IGMP là má»™t giao thức lá»›p mạng, cho phép các thiết bá»?trong nhóm Multicasting có thá»?nhận và gá»­i các thông Ä‘iệp. Giao thức này có thá»?được sá»?dụng trong các công cá»?truyá»n phát video, chÆ¡i game ...

The post Giao thức IGMP: Äịnh nghÄ©a, đặc Ä‘iểm và cách hoạt Ä‘á»™ng appeared first on Cao Äẳng FPT M?ng c¨¢ c??c b¨®ng ?¨¢ xét tuyển.

]]>
IGMP là má»™t giao thức lá»›p mạng, cho phép các thiết bá»?trong nhóm Multicasting có thá»?nhận và gá»­i các thông Ä‘iệp. Giao thức này có thá»?được sá»?dụng trong các công cá»?truyá»n phát video, chÆ¡i game hoặc há»™i nghá»?trên web. 

IGMP là gì?

IGMP là gì?

IGMP là viết tắt của Internet Group Management Protocol, là má»™t giao thức mạng được sá»?dụng trong mạng IP Ä‘á»?quản lý và Ä‘iá»u khiển các nhóm Ä‘a phÆ°Æ¡ng tiện trên mạng. 

IGMP cho phép các thiết bá»?mạng nhÆ° máy tính hoặc Ä‘iá»u khiển mạng thông báo vá»›i nhau Ä‘á»?xác định các nhóm Ä‘a phÆ°Æ¡ng tiện mà chúng muốn tham gia và nhận dá»?liệu tá»?đó. Giao thức này giúp đảm bảo việc truyá»n dá»?liệu Ä‘a phÆ°Æ¡ng tiện hiệu quáº?và giảm tải cho mạng.

Multicasting là gì?

Multicasting là má»™t phÆ°Æ¡ng pháp truyá»n dá»?liệu trên mạng máy tính, trong đó má»™t gói dá»?liệu được gá»­i tá»?nguồn duy nhất và đồng thá»i được nhận bởi nhiá»u thiết bá»?đích. 

Äiểm khác biệt của Multicasting so vá»›i Unicasting và Broadcasting: 

  • Multicasting chá»?gá»­i má»™t bản sao duy nhất của gói dá»?liệu, trong khi Broadcasting gá»­i gói dá»?liệu đến tất cáº?các thiết bá»?trong mạng và Unicasting gá»­i gói dá»?liệu tá»?nguồn tá»›i má»™t thiết bá»?đích duy nhất. 
  • Multicasting thÆ°á»ng được sá»?dụng trong các ứng dụng nhÆ° video streaming, IPTV và conference calls, nÆ¡i má»™t luồng dá»?liệu phải được gá»­i đồng thá»i đến nhiá»u ngÆ°á»i dùng.
Multi Service Model Overview

Multicasting khác như th�nào trong IPv4 and IPv6?

Multicasting trong IPv4 và IPv6 có má»™t sá»?khác biệt quan trá»ng:

  • Äịa chá»?multicast: Trong IPv4, địa chá»?multicast được đặt trong phạm vi tá»?224.0.0.0 đến 239.255.255.255. Trong IPv6, địa chá»?multicast bắt đầu bằng tiá»n tá»?FF và sau đó có má»™t phạm vi các giá trá»?tá»?0 đến FFFF.
  • Sá»?lượng địa chá»?multicast: Trong IPv4, có khoảng 240 triệu địa chá»?multicast kháº?dụng. Trong IPv6, có hÆ¡n 18 trÆ°á»ng địa chá»?multicast kháº?dụng, cho phép sá»?lượng địa chá»?multicast lá»›n hÆ¡n nhiá»u so vá»›i IPv4.
  • CÆ¡ cháº?routing: Trong IPv4, multicast sá»?dụng giao thức PIM (Protocol Independent Multicast) Ä‘á»?thá»±c hiện routing multicast. Trong IPv6, multicast sá»?dụng giao thức MLD (Multicast Listener Discovery) và giao thức PIM Ä‘á»?thá»±c hiện routing multicast.
  • Quản lý địa chá»?multicast: Trong IPv4, quản lý địa chá»?multicast thuá»™c vá»?IANA (Internet Assigned Numbers Authority) và được chia thành các phạm vi địa chá»?cá»?thá»? Trong IPv6, quản lý địa chá»?multicast được giao cho IANA và các tá»?chức quốc gia tÆ°Æ¡ng ứng.

Các loại thông điệp IGMP

DÆ°á»›i đây là má»™t sá»?loại thông Ä‘iệp IGMP chính được sá»?dụng trong quá trình quản lý và Ä‘iá»u khiển truyá»n thông Ä‘a hÆ°á»›ng trong mạng IP:

  • IGMP Membership Query (Yêu cầu tham gia IGMP): Äược gá»­i bởi router hoặc switch Ä‘á»?tìm kiếm các nhóm địa chá»?IP Ä‘a hÆ°á»›ng nào Ä‘ang được sá»?dụng trong mạng. Các thiết bá»?nhận thông Ä‘iệp này sáº?tráº?lá»i bằng thông Ä‘iệp IGMP Membership Report nếu há»?Ä‘ang hoạt Ä‘á»™ng trong má»™t nhóm địa chá»?IP Ä‘a hÆ°á»›ng cá»?thá»?
  • IGMP Membership Report (Báo cáo tham gia IGMP): Äược gá»­i bởi các thiết bá»?nhóm địa chá»?IP Ä‘a hÆ°á»›ng Ä‘á»?thông báo rằng há»?Ä‘ang hoạt Ä‘á»™ng trong má»™t nhóm địa chá»?IP Ä‘a hÆ°á»›ng cá»?thá»? Thông Ä‘iệp này được sá»?dụng Ä‘á»?thông báo cho router và các thiết bá»?khác trong mạng ý định tham gia multicast group hoặc Ä‘á»?phản hồi thông báo Truy vấn thành viên (MQ) do router gá»­i.
  • IGMP Group-specific Multicast Query (MQ) messages: Äược gá»­i đến má»™t địa chá»?multicast group cá»?thá»?làm địa chá»?IPv4 đích. Các thông báo này được sá»?dụng Ä‘á»?xác định các thành viên của má»™t multicast group cá»?thá»?
  • IGMP Leave Group (LG) messages: Äược gá»­i bởi multicast client đến các local router multicast Ä‘á»?thông báo rằng nó không còn quan tâm đến lÆ°u lượng truy cập tá»?má»™t group cá»?thá»?

Cách hoạt động của IGMP

Giao thức IGMP (Internet Group Management Protocol) được sá»?dụng trong mạng Ä‘á»?quản lý và Ä‘iá»u khiển việc truyá»n thông Ä‘a Ä‘iểm (multicast). IGMP cho phép các thiết bá»?mạng nhÆ° máy tính hoặc router tham gia vào má»™t nhóm Ä‘a Ä‘iểm và nhận các gói tin multicast.

Cách hoạt động của giao thức IGMP gồm các bước sau:

  • BÆ°á»›c 1: Router gá»­i các gói tin IGMP Query (yêu cầu) tá»›i mạng local Ä‘á»?xác định các thiết bá»?mạng nào Ä‘ang quan tâm đến việc nhận multicast.
  • BÆ°á»›c 2: Các thiết bá»?mạng nhÆ° máy tính hoặc các thiết bá»?đầu cuối nhận các gói tin IGMP Query tá»?router. Khi nhận được gói tin này, các thiết bá»?sáº?tráº?lá»i bằng cách gá»­i gói tin IGMP Report (báo cáo) cho router, cho biết rằng chúng muốn tham gia vào má»™t nhóm Ä‘a Ä‘iểm cá»?thá»?
  • BÆ°á»›c 3: Router nhận các gói tin IGMP Report tá»?các thiết bá»?mạng và sáº?biết được danh sách các thiết bá»?tham gia vào các nhóm Ä‘a Ä‘iểm.
  • BÆ°á»›c 4: Router tiếp tục gá»­i các gói tin IGMP Query theo định ká»?Ä‘á»?kiểm tra tính hợp lá»?của các thành viên trong nhóm Ä‘a Ä‘iểm.

Tất cáº?các máy chá»?muốn á»?lại trong nhóm phải tráº?lá»i các truy vấn này. Nếu các máy chá»?trong nhóm không tráº?lá»i trong khoảng thá»i gian đã được chá»?định, switch sáº?xóa các port đó khá»i bảng nhóm. Khi tất cáº?các thành viên đã rá»i khá»i nhóm multicast, switch sáº?xóa địa chá»?phát Ä‘a hÆ°á»›ng khá»i bảng của nó.

6. IGMP snooping là gì?

IGMP snooping là má»™t tính năng được sá»?dụng trong mạng Ethernet Ä‘á»?giám sát và quản lý giao thức IGMP (Internet Group Management Protocol). IGMP là giao thức được sá»?dụng trong mạng IP multicast Ä‘á»?quản lý việc truyá»n thông multicast giữa má»™t nhóm các thiết bá»?

IGMP snooping cho phép switch hoặc router trong mạng lắng nghe và phân tích các gói tin IGMP Ä‘á»?biết được thông tin vá»?các nhóm multicast Ä‘ang hoạt Ä‘á»™ng trong mạng. Khi switch biết được thông tin này, nó có thá»?thông báo cho những port cần thiết Ä‘á»?chá»?truyá»n dá»?liệu multicast đến các thiết bá»?đích thích hợp, giảm tối Ä‘a lÆ°u lượng mạng không cần thiết.

IGMP snooping giúp cải thiện hiệu suất mạng và giảm tải băng thông trong mạng Ethernet, đặc biệt là trong mạng có s�dụng multicast.

Cách thức hoạt động của IGMP snooping

Trên đây là những thông tin quan trá»ng xoay quanh IGMP bao gồm khái niệm và cách thức hoạt Ä‘á»™ng của giao thức này. Ngoài ra còn có những thông tin ứng dụng và các loại thông Ä‘iệp IGMP. Hãy tiếp tục đón Ä‘á»c các bài viết má»›i nhất Ä‘á»?cập nhật thêm nhiá»u kiến thức bá»?ích vá»?công nghá»?thông tin nhé!

B�môn Công ngh�thông tin
TrÆ°á»ng Cao đẳng FPT M?ng c¨¢ c??c b¨®ng ?¨¢ cÆ¡ sá»?Hà Ná»™i

The post Giao thức IGMP: Äịnh nghÄ©a, đặc Ä‘iểm và cách hoạt Ä‘á»™ng appeared first on Cao Äẳng FPT M?ng c¨¢ c??c b¨®ng ?¨¢ xét tuyển.

]]>